If a person dies in Mexico without a will, their assets and property will be distributed according to the country's intestacy laws. This means that the government will determine how the deceased person's estate is divided among their heirs, which may not align with their wishes. It can lead to disputes among family members, delays in the distribution of assets, and potentially higher costs associated with the legal process. It is recommended to create a will to ensure that one's assets are distributed according to their preferences.
